Retro bar stools often serve as a delightful nod to the mid-20th century, a time when design flourished with innovation and creativity. Their features typically include sleek lines, bold colors, and unique materials that make them stand out in any setting. Whether it’s the shiny chrome accents or the plush upholstery, these stools offer both comfort and style. They can effortlessly enhance a modern kitchen or a cozy pub, bridging the gap between contemporary and nostalgic aesthetics. The charm of retro design lies in its ability to evoke memories and sentiments, making it a beloved choice for home decorators and restaurateurs alike.

Culturally, retro bar stools symbolize an era of social gatherings and lively conversations. In the post-war period, bars and diners flourished, and these stools became synonymous with the vibrant nightlife and communal spirit of the time. They often feature fun designs that reflect the playful nature of the era, drawing people in with their inviting presence. Frequently Asked Questions

When selecting vintage antique bar stools, consider the craftsmanship, materials, and overall condition. Look for solid wood construction, metal accents, or unique upholstery that reflects the period. Additionally, examine the stool's height and stability to ensure it fits your space and needs. Understanding the historical context can also enhance your appreciation of these unique pieces.
To care for vintage bar stools, regularly dust and clean them with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als that can damage finishes. For wooden stools, apply a suitable wood conditioner to maintain luster. Upholstered pieces may require professional cleaning to preserve fabric integrity. Regularly check joints and screws for tightness to ensure longevity.
Key characteristics of vintage antique bar stools include unique designs reflective of their era, such as Art Deco curves or Mid-Century Modern lines. They often feature high-quality materials like hardwood, wrought iron, or leather. Many stools also showcase intricate details, such as carvings or ornate patterns, highlighting the craftsmanship of the time. These elements contribute to their historical significance and aesthetic appeal.
